What Is Praline Crunch Crispix?

Praline Crunch Crispix is a baked caramel cereal snack mix made with crispy rice-and-corn cereal such as Crispix, coated in a buttery brown sugar praline glaze and mixed with pecans.

The glaze hardens as it cools, creating clusters of crunchy, candy-coated cereal and nuts — similar to candied pecans but lighter and crispier.

Ingredients for Praline Crunch Crispix with Pecans

  • 8 cups Crispix cereal
  • 2 cups pecan halves
  • 1 cup unsalted butter
  • 1 cup brown sugar
  • ½ cup light corn syrup
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on salt

Why These Ingredients Work

Butter + Brown Sugar

Creates a deep, caramelized praline flavor.

Corn Syrup

Prevents crystallization and keeps coating smooth.

Baking Soda

Reacting with the hot caramel mixture creates tiny air bubbles, making the coating lighter and crisp instead of hard candy-like.

Pecans

Naturally buttery and slightly bitter — perfect balance to sweet glaze.


How to Make Praline Crunch Crispix

Step 1: Preheat Oven

Preheat to 250°F (120°C).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.


Step 2: Combine Cereal & Pecans

Place Crispix and pecans in a large mixing bowl.


Step 3: Make Praline Sauce

In a saucepan over medium heat, melt:

  • Butter
  • Brown sugar
  • Corn syrup
  • Salt

Bring to a gentle boil and cook for 2–3 minutes, stirring constantly.

Remove from heat and stir in:

  • Vanilla extract
  • Baking soda

Mixture will foam slightly — this is normal.


Step 4: Coat the Cereal

Pour hot praline mixture over cereal and pecans. Stir gently until evenly coated.


Step 5: Bake for Maximum Crunch

Spread mixture evenly on prepared baking sheet.

Bake for 45–60 minutes, stirring every 15 minutes.

This step ensures even caramelization and crisp texture.


Step 6: Cool Completely

Let cool fully before breaking into clusters.

As it cools, it becomes perfectly crunchy.

Healthy Maple Syrup Version (Refined Sugar Alternative)

Since you prefer healthier sweetener swaps, here’s a lighter version:

Replace:

  • Brown sugar + corn syrup → 1 cup pure maple syrup
  • Butter → ¾ cup coconut oil

Simmer maple syrup and coconut oil 3–4 minutes before adding baking soda.

Bake as directed.

Texture will be slightly less glossy but still crunchy and flavorful.

Storage Instructions

  • Store in airtight container at room temperature
  • Keeps fresh 7–10 days
  • Avoid refrigeration (can soften texture)

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a different cereal?

Yes, but Crispix works best because its shape holds coating well.

Can I use other nuts?

Absolutely. Try almonds, cashews, or walnuts.

Why is my mix sticky?

It may need more baking time or additional cooling.

Can I double the recipe?

Yes, but bake on two separate sheets for even crisping.

Praline Crunch Crispix with Pecans (Sweet, Buttery & Irresistibly Crunchy)


  • Author: WAFA LI

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 cups Crispix cereal (or Rice Chex)
  • 1½ cups pecan halves, roughly chopped
  • ½ cup (1 stick / 115g) unsalted butter
  • ½ cup packed brown sugar
  • ¼ cup light corn syrup (or pure maple syrup)
  • ½ tsp vanilla extract
  • ¼ tsp salt
  • Optional: ½ tsp cinnamon, pinch of cayenne for warmth

Instructions

  1. Prep: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or foil.
  2. Toast nuts (optional but recommended): Spread pecans on a small pan; bake at 350°F (175°C) for 5–7 minutes until fragrant. Cool slightly.
  3. Mix dry ingredients: In a large bowl, combine Crispix and toasted pecans.
  4. Make praline glaze: In a sa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Stir in brown sugar, corn syrup, and salt. Bring to a gentle boil, stirring constantly. Boil 1 minute (set a timer!). Remove from heat. Stir in vanilla (and optional spices).
  5. Coat: Immediately pour warm glaze over cereal-nut mixture. Stir quickly and thoroughly to coat.
  6. Spread: Pour onto prepared sheet. Separate into clusters with a spatula.
  7. Cool completely (~15–20 min) until crisp and crunchy. Break into pieces.
💡 Pro Tips:
Don’t skip the boil time—it ensures the right crunch!
– For gluten-free: Use certified GF cereal.
– Store in an airtight container up to 2 weeks—it stays crisp!
